Planning appeal decision
289 Regents Park Road, Finchley, Barnet, London, N3 3JY
Demolition of existing front extension. New front extension with reduced depth and scale

Main issues, as the Inspector framed them
- Effect of the proposal on the character and appearance of the Finchley Church End Conservation Area
- Effect of the proposal on the living conditions of the occupiers of the first floor flat
What decided it
The development fails to preserve the character and appearance of the conservation area and would cause unacceptable noise impacts on neighbouring residents, with public benefits insufficient to outweigh the heritage harm.
Framework references: 212, 215
Plan policies cited: Policy CDH01, Policy CDH08, Policy ECC02
